Where was Submergence filmed?

Filming. Principal photography on the film began on 12 April 2016 in Berlin, Germany. The film was also shot in the Faroe Islands, Madrid and Toledo, Spain, as well as multiple locations in France (Dieppe, Sainte-Marguerite-sur-Mer, Bois des Moutiers residence at Varengeville-sur-Mer) and Djibouti.

What does the ending of submergence mean?

Plot Explanation The film gives no closure to either the characters or the audience and ends with James signaling to the Americans the location of the jihadist fighters, and presumably his death-by-missile while Danielle is left wondering.

When does submergence come out in the US?

Shortly after, Samuel Goldwyn Films acquired U.S. distribution rights to the film. It was released in the United States on 13 April 2018, in a limited release and through video on demand. On review aggregator website Rotten Tomatoes, the film holds an approval rating of 22% based on 51 reviews, with a weighted average of 4.27/10.
